Theft

lOn March 27 at around 4 am, unknown miscreants broke into the shop of one Raju Shome at Jeep Stand, Lumdiengjri and stole one Lap top computer and one hundred thirty mobile-phones.

lOn March 23, unknown miscreants stole one motorcycle (AS-01-AG-5686) belonging to one Gabriel Marak from his residence at Songsak (EGH).

lOn March 23 night, unknown miscreants stole one motorcycle (ML-08C-5650) belonging to one Sengsrang R. Marak from his residence at Danakgre (WGH).

Trespassing and attack

One Oshim S. Marak lodged a complaint at Tura PS that on March 24 at around 5 pm, three persons, Chuang M. Sangma, Ripit Ch. Sangma and Gebil N. Sangma trespassed into the Shantinagar SSA LP School (WGH), consumed liquors and teased the local girls. They also attacked six persons, Tuprojen T. Sangma, Umai R. Marak, Lipson R. Marak, Kalseng M. Marak, Elan M. Sangma and Meroth R. Marak, with sharp weapons and threatened them with dire consequences.
